Skip to content

HTTPS clone URL

Subversion checkout URL

You can clone with
or
.
Download ZIP
Python JavaScript Other
Tree: c14bfa0f61

Fetching latest commit…

Cannot retrieve the latest commit at this time

Failed to load latest commit information.
bin
docs
fabric
lib/product_details_json
make_mozilla
media
migrations
puppet
requirements
templates
vendor @ 164089b
vendor-local
wsgi
.gitignore
.gitmodules
LICENSE
MANIFEST.in
README.md
Vagrantfile
fabfile.py
manage.py
setup.py
vagrantconfig.yaml
vagrantconfig_local.yaml-dist

README.md

make.mozilla.org

This app is built using Mozilla's Playdoh.

We're using PostGIS + GeoDjango for the DB, so you'll also need the following installed

  • Postgresql 9.1
  • PostGIS 1.5
  • Geos
  • Proj4
  • GDAL

Mac OS X

With Homebrew, installing PostGIS and GDAL will install all you need:

brew update
brew install postgis gdal

Ubuntu

For Ubuntu release >= 11.10, this should work:

sudo apt-get install binutils gdal-bin libproj-dev postgresql-9.1-postgis \
     postgresql-server-dev-9.1

Once those are installed, then pip install -r requirements/compiled.txt should work as expected.

GeoDjango

GeoDjango is installed as part of Django. You need to take a look at the installation instructions at [https://docs.djangoproject.com/en/1.4/ref/contrib/gis/install/#post-installation] to get PostGIS configured properly with Django.

playdoh

Mozilla's Playdoh is a web application template based on Django.

Patches are welcome! Feel free to fork and contribute to this project on github.

Full Playdoh documentation is available as well.

License

This software is licensed under the New BSD License. For more information, read the file LICENSE.

Something went wrong with that request. Please try again.